1L'oracle de la parole de l'Éternel sur Israël: Ainsi dit l'Éternel, qui a étendu les cieux, et qui a fondé la terre, et qui a formé l'esprit de l'homme au dedans de lui.The burden of the word of the LORD for Israel, saith the LORD, which stretcheth forth the heavens, and layeth the foundation of the earth, and formeth the spirit of man within him.The burden of the word of Jehovah concerning Israel. [Thus] saith Jehovah, who stretcheth forth the heavens, and layeth the foundation of the earth, and formeth the spirit of man within him:
2Voici, je ferai de Jérusalem une coupe d'étourdissement pour tous les peuples d'alentour, et elle sera aussi contre Juda lors du siège contre Jérusalem.Behold, I will make Jerusalem a cup of trembling unto all the people round about, when they shall be in the siege both against Judah and against Jerusalem.behold, I will make Jerusalem a cup of reeling unto all the peoples round about, and upon Judah also shall it be in the siege against Jerusalem.
3Et il arrivera, en ce jour-là, que je ferai de Jérusalem une pierre pesante pour tous les peuples: tous ceux qui s'en chargeront s'y meurtriront certainement; et toutes les nations de la terre seront rassemblées contre elle.And in that day will I make Jerusalem a burdensome stone for all people: all that burden themselves with it shall be cut in pieces, though all the people of the earth be gathered together against it.And it shall come to pass in that day, that I will make Jerusalem a burdensome stone for all the peoples; all that burden themselves with it shall be sore wounded; and all the nations of the earth shall be gathered together against it.
4En ce jour-là, dit l'Éternel, je frapperai de terreur tous les chevaux, et de délire ceux qui les montent, et j'ouvrirai mes yeux sur la maison de Juda, et je frapperai de cécité tous les chevaux des peuples.In that day, saith the LORD, I will smite every horse with astonishment, and his rider with madness: and I will open mine eyes upon the house of Judah, and will smite every horse of the people with blindness.In that day, saith Jehovah, I will smite every horse with terror, and his rider with madness; and I will open mine eyes upon the house of Judah, and will smite every horse of the peoples with blindness.
5Et les chefs de Juda diront en leur coeur: Les habitants de Jérusalem seront ma force, par l'Éternel des armées, leur Dieu.And the governors of Judah shall say in their heart, The inhabitants of Jerusalem shall be my strength in the LORD of hosts their God.And the chieftains of Judah shall say in their heart, The inhabitants of Jerusalem are my strength in Jehovah of hosts their God.
6En ce jour-là, je rendrai les chefs de Juda semblables à un foyer de feu au milieu du bois et à une torche de feu dans une gerbe, et ils dévoreront à droite et à gauche tous les peuples d'alentour, et Jérusalem demeurera encore à sa place, à Jérusalem.In that day will I make the governors of Judah like an hearth of fire among the wood, and like a torch of fire in a sheaf; and they shall devour all the people round about, on the right hand and on the left: and Jerusalem shall be inhabited again in her own place, even in Jerusalem.In that day will I make the chieftains of Judah like a pan of fire among wood, and like a flaming torch among sheaves; and they shall devour all the peoples round about, on the right hand and on the left; and [they of] Jerusalem shall yet again dwell in their own place, even in Jerusalem.
7Et l'Éternel sauvera premièrement les tentes de Juda, afin que la gloire de la maison de David et la gloire des habitants de Jérusalem ne s'élèvent pas contre Juda.The LORD also shall save the tents of Judah first, that the glory of the house of David and the glory of the inhabitants of Jerusalem do not magnify themselves against Judah.Jehovah also shall save the tents of Judah first, that the glory of the house of David and the glory of the inhabitants of Jerusalem be not magnified above Judah.
8En ce jour-là, l'Éternel protégera les habitants de Jérusalem, et celui qui chancelle parmi eux sera en ce jour-là comme David, et la maison de David sera comme Dieu, comme l'Ange de l'Éternel devant eux.In that day shall the LORD defend the inhabitants of Jerusalem; and he that is feeble among them at that day shall be as David; and the house of David shall be as God, as the angel of the LORD before them.In that day shall Jehovah defend the inhabitants of Jerusalem: and he that is feeble among them at that day shall be as David; and the house of David shall be as God, as the angel of Jehovah before them.
9Et il arrivera, en ce jour-là, que je chercherai à détruire toutes les nations qui viennent contre Jérusalem.And it shall come to pass in that day, that I will seek to destroy all the nations that come against Jerusalem.And it shall come to pass in that day, that I will seek to destroy all the nations that come against Jerusalem.
10Et je répandrai sur la maison de David et sur les habitants de Jérusalem un esprit de grâce et de supplications; et ils regarderont vers moi, celui qu'ils auront percé, et ils se lamenteront sur lui, comme on se lamente sur un fils unique, et il y aura de l'amertume pour lui, comme on a de l'amertume pour un premier-né.And I will pour upon the house of David, and upon the inhabitants of Jerusalem, the spirit of grace and of supplications: and they shall look upon me whom they have pierced, and they shall mourn for him, as one mourneth for his only son, and shall be in bitterness for him, as one that is in bitterness for his firstborn.And I will pour upon the house of David, and upon the inhabitants of Jerusalem, the spirit of grace and of supplication; and they shall look unto me whom they have pierced; and they shall mourn for him, as one mourneth for his only son, and shall be in bitterness for him, as one that is in bitterness for his first-born.
11En ce jour-là, il y aura une grande lamentation à Jérusalem, comme la lamentation de Hadadrimmon dans la vallée de Méguiddon;In that day shall there be a great mourning in Jerusalem, as the mourning of Hadadrimmon in the valley of Megiddon.In that day shall there be a great mourning in Jerusalem, as the mourning of Hadadrimmon in the valley of Megiddon.
12et le pays se lamentera, chaque famille à part: la famille de la maison de David à part, et leurs femmes à part; la famille de la maison de Nathan à part, et leurs femmes à part;And the land shall mourn, every family apart; the family of the house of David apart, and their wives apart; the family of the house of Nathan apart, and their wives apart;And the land shall mourn, every family apart; the family of the house of David apart, and their wives apart; the family of the house of Nathan apart, and their wives apart;
13la famille de la maison de Lévi à part, et leurs femmes à part; la famille des Shimhites à part, et leurs femmes à part:The family of the house of Levi apart, and their wives apart; the family of Shimei apart, and their wives apart;the family of the house of Levi apart, and their wives apart; the family of the Shimeites apart, and their wives apart;
14toutes les familles qui seront de reste, chaque famille à part, et leurs femmes à part.All the families that remain, every family apart, and their wives apart.all the families that remain, every family apart, and their wives apart.
